Botanical Art
Botanical art is a time-honored tradition that combines scientific accuracy with artistic expression. Learn the fundamentals of observing and documenting botanical subjects, focusing on botanical accuracy, precise details, and realistic representation. Through step-by-step demonstrations, hands-on practice, and individual guidance, you will develop a deep understanding of composition, perspective, shading, and color mixing. You will also explore the importance of light and shadow, texture, and capturing the delicate nuances of botanical forms. All levels are welcome.
